Answer:
The ages of people entering a pie eating contest are normally distributed with a mean of 35 years and a standard deviation of 8.2 years.
What is the age of a pie eating contestant with a z-score of −2.1 ?
[ Age - 35 ] / [ 8.2] = -2.1 multiply both sides by 8.2
Age - 35 = -17.22 add 35 to both sides
Age ≈ 17.8 years
